What is Happening in US Poker for September 2014?

The offshore sites have been busy. You’ll find a big tournament event about to start at Carbon. The announcement of the first $1 million US tournament (satellites running) and an ongoing Football-linked poker promo at Bovada.

Carbon Online Poker Series (COPs) Event – This starts on September 16th and has $2,000,000 in total guarantees, the main event itself has a $250k guarantee. These events are always busy at Carbon and you can win your seats in qualifiers which are running now. See the schedule over at www.carbonpoker.ag

Bovada’s Poker Bowl promo is worth a look – you choose from one of 8 divisions and get bonus prizes and tournament tokens for collecting points. This is billed as a $15k Superbowl prize package. Don’t forget that Bovada have the only ‘Fast-Fold’ poker game for US players.

The Winning Poker Network via America’s Cardroom has announced the first $1 Million online poker tournament for US players since before Black Friday. This does not take place until the 14th of December, and qualifiers are already running. Somebody is going be very rich indeed in time for the Holiday season.

September Events and Deals for International Players

Outside the US in Poker's ‘World of the Free’ there are a lot more events and offers.

Party have a $500k Guaranteed Sunday tournament on the 21st Sept, up from their usual $200k (satellites running now). Titan (iPoker) has a ‘Super Sunday’, where the prizes have gone up for 7 of the best Sunday tournaments, while the buy-ins stay the same (on the 7th). Red Kings are currently pushing the Grand, while 888 have satellites to the ‘Battle of Malta’ highlighted.

All of these pale into insignificance compared to the World Championship, which starts on the 7th and runs through to the 28th. There are two separate ways SNG Planet readers can benefit from the biggest event of the year:
